  1. -- encoder module is needed only for debug output; lines can be removed if no
  2. -- debug output is needed and/or encoder module is missing
  3. t = require("ds18b20")
  4. pin = 3 -- gpio0 = 3, gpio2 = 4
  5. function readout(temp)
  6. for addr, temp in pairs(temp) do
  7. -- print(string.format("Sensor %s: %s 'C", addr, temp))
  8. print(string.format("Sensor %s: %s °C", encoder.toHex(addr), temp)) -- readable address with base64 encoding is preferred when encoder module is available
  9. end
  10. -- Module can be released when it is no longer needed
  11. t = nil
  12. package.loaded["ds18b20"]=nil
  13. end
  14. -- t:readTemp(readout) -- default pin value is 3
  15. t:readTemp(readout, pin)
  16. if t.sens then
  17. print("Total number of DS18B20 sensors: "..table.getn(t.sens))
  18. for i, s in ipairs(t.sens) do
  19. -- print(string.format(" sensor #%d address: %s%s", i, s.addr, s.parasite == 1 and " (parasite)" or ""))
  20. print(string.format(" sensor #%d address: %s%s", i, encoder.toHex(s.addr), s.parasite == 1 and " (parasite)" or "")) -- readable address with base64 encoding is preferred when encoder module is available
  21. end
  22. end
